Bible Question: who is Theophilus? |
Bible Answer: Greetings Swt413 and welcome to the forum! Theophilus is referred to twice in the bible - Once in Luke 1:3 and again in Acts 1:1. He was a lover of God, a Christian and probably Roman. Luke dedicated both his gospel of Luke and the Acts of the Apostles to him. Because of the fact that Luke referred to him as "most excellent" - the same as he referred to Felix and Festus it is assumed that he was a person of rank - perhaps a Roman officer. Nothing else is known about him. Hope this helps. prayon |
